Example client specialist requirements on a job description

Client specialist requirements can be divided into technical requirements and required soft skills. The lists below show the most common requirements included in client specialist job postings.
Sample client specialist requ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in business or related field.
  • Experience in customer service or sales.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ong problem solving and analytical skills.
Sample required client specialist soft skills
  • Ability to multi-task and prioritize.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.

Client specialist job description example 3

SGS client specialist job description

The Client Specialist is the key provider of customer care acting as liaison between clients and our technical laboratory staff. In this position, you will provide our clients with outstanding customer service using excellent communications skills and automated information systems. Must be able to analyze the customers' needs, setup accounts, ensure correct analysis is performed, and transmit the final report of analysis with necessary training.
Job Functions

Communicate with clients, answering or routing questions as appropriate and liaison between client and technical laboratory staff.

Set up new client accounts in the LIMS and in conjunction with Accounting Department; periodically updating client account information as needed.

Receive and log submitted testing samples, identifying sample priority, verifying sample information, noting special requests and instructions. This includes routine, daily samples, special projects and retrieving samples for retesting or additional tests as requested.

Track tests for timely completion and assure clients receive results on timely basis.

Issue reports, certificates, certificate revisions and document accordingly to meet client needs and within SGS guidelines.

Transfer laboratory test information from LIMS to Accounting for invoicing after verifying for accuracy.

Proactively initiate sales with current or prospective clients that contact the laboratory for expanding current testing activities or developing testing solutions for the client's needs.

Train and convert clients to usage of website for results and information.

Inform management staff of all customer concerns.

Maintain records, files and related to duties.

Ensure quality and confidentiality of client and company information and take an active role in updating Quality System.

Maintain quality protocols for testing area and implement preventative practices.

Assist in other areas of the company as needed.

Promote responsibility, good work habits, a positive work environment and improving customer service.
